Creekside won the last time they faced Bartram Trail and things went their way on Friday too. The Creekside Knights managed a 57-52 victory over the Bartram Trail Bears. The win made it back-to-back victories for the Knights.
Creekside's success was the result of a balanced attack that saw several players step up, but Presley Brinkley led the charge by going 5 for 12 en route to 16 points. The team also got some help courtesy of Maddie Rolander, who went 5 of 12 on her way to 11 points and six steals.
Several Bears players turned in solid performances despite ultimately coming up short. Perhaps the best among those players was Esabella Brenneman, who posted 14 points and five rebounds. Brenneman is trending in the right direction considering she's improved her point production for three straight games. Eden Tippins also deserves some recognition as she pulled down her first boards of the season.
Creekside has been performing well recently as they've won four of their last five matches, which provided a nice bump to their 13-5 record this season. As for Bartram Trail, this is the second loss in a row for them and nudges their season record down to 10-6.
